How Managed Service Providers Can Improve Your Company’s Security


In today’s digital age, cybersecurity has become a critical concern for businesses of all sizes. With the rise of cyber threats such as malware, ransomware, and phishing attacks, companies need to take proactive measures to protect their sensitive data and systems. Managed Service Providers (MSPs) can play a crucial role in improving a company’s security posture.

MSPs are third-party organizations that provide a range of IT services, including cybersecurity. By outsourcing their security needs to an MSP, companies can benefit from the expertise and resources of dedicated security professionals without having to hire and maintain an in-house security team. Here are some ways in which MSPs can help improve your company’s security:

1. Proactive Monitoring and Threat Detection: MSPs use advanced tools and technologies to monitor your company’s network and systems in real-time. They can quickly identify any suspicious activity or potential security threats and take immediate action to mitigate them before they cause any harm.

2. Patch Management: Keeping software and systems up to date with the latest security patches is essential for protecting against vulnerabilities that could be exploited by cybercriminals. MSPs can ensure that all software patches and updates are applied promptly, reducing the risk of a security breach.

3. Security Compliance: MSPs can help ensure that your company complies with industry regulations and best practices for cybersecurity. They can conduct security assessments, audits, and penetration testing to identify and address any compliance issues before they become a problem.

4. Incident Response: In the event of a security breach, MSPs can provide rapid incident response services to contain the damage and restore normal operations. They can also help with forensic analysis to determine the cause of the breach and prevent future incidents.

5. Employee Training and Awareness: One of the weakest links in any company’s security defenses is its employees. MSPs can provide cybersecurity training and awareness programs to educate employees about the latest threats and best practices for protecting sensitive information.

Overall, partnering with an MSP for cybersecurity services can greatly enhance your company’s security posture and reduce the risk of a costly data breach. With their expertise, resources, and proactive approach to security, MSPs can help you stay ahead of cyber threats and protect your business from potential harm.
